    Pro tip: Fill the machine with 3/4 vinegar the rest with water cycle the machine until you start to see a drip. Turn it off. Let it sit overnight. I’m in the morning finish the cycle and run to four containers of hot water through it.. letting the vinegar sit allows it to break up the hard water build up it off insides the water line.

    I've read that on the rinse cycle, to get Vinegar completely out, best to use distilled water which won't have the minerals left behind. Also, the rinse should be repeated at least 6 times! Here's an article that says 12 times, which seems over kill, but it was a credible source "Good housekeeping"
    "Empty and rinse the reservoir thoroughly. Fill it to the MAX line with fresh water and perform 12 rinsing brews using the largest brew size to remove any traces of vinegar or descaling solution"
